Spontaneous Mode Locking In Long-Cavity Xenon Lasers, Manuela Fe Tarroja, Mohammad Sharafi, Lee W. Casperson
Electrical and Computer Engineering Faculty Publications and Presentations
Spontaneous mode locking in Fabry—Perot xenon lasers has been experimentally investigated for cavity lengths up to 66 m. Our results show dependence of the number of pulses per round-trip time on the cavity length and the excitation current. Other dynamical effects such as the ringing and modulation of the mode-locked pulses have been observed. A semiclassical model for the self-locking of an inhomogeneously broadened laser is also presented. Numerical results based on this model describe many dynamical features observed in our experiments.
